GAMA is a modeling and simulation development environment for building spatially explicit agent-based simulations.
Multiple application domains: Use GAMA for whatever application domain you want. High-level and Intuitive Agent-based language: Write your models easily using GAML, a high-level and intuitive agent-based language. GIS and Data-Driven models: Instantiate agents from any dataset, including GIS data, and execute large-scale simulations (up to millions of agents). Declarative user interface: Declare interfaces supporting deep inspections on agents, user-controlled action panels, multi-layer 2D/3D displays & agent aspects. Multiple application domains: GAMA has been developed with a very general approach and can be used for many application domains. Some additional plugins had been developed to fit with particular needs. Example of application domains where GAMA is mostly present: Transport, Urban planning, Epidemiology, Environment.
